HLA‐DR antigens and properdin factor B allotypes in responders and non‐responders to the Rhesus‐D antigen

Abstract: HLA‐DRw6 incidence was high in male responders to the Rhesus‐D antigen (50%) compared to male non‐responders (15.4%), P>0.02, P corrected N/S, pregnancy immunized females (23.1%) and a random population (26%). No Bf allotype frequency differences were found among these four groups.

“…A general analysis of this population according to sex indicated that women were more likely to produce red cell antibody than men (63% of women vs 46% of men). Similar increased immune responsiveness in women had been seen in the National Sickle Cell program and in other studies (Orlina et al 1978, Dutcher et al 1981, Darke et al 1983). Analysis of data with distinction between multiparous and nulliparous women ( Table 2) indicated that nulliparous females showed a greater level of red cell antibody formation at all levels of transfusion than either males or parous females (p = 0.012 and p = 0.010, respectively).…”

“…Numerous studies attempted to determine MHC determinants for anti‐D immunization and higher frequencies as well as frequencies equal to controls of DRB1*15 and DQB1*02 (genetically linked to DRB1*03) alleles were reported 1,20‐22. In our study, anti‐D was predominantly pregnancy induced and single D antibodies were associated with DRB1*01 and DRB1*11 and less strongly with DRB1*03 while a DRB1*15 association was only found in multiple specificity responders, with or without anti‐D.…”

“…First et al (1977) reported the hyperacute rejection of renal allografts in man due to those cross-reacting antibodies against streptococci. Darke et al (1983) reported ii significant correlation between DRw6 and the immune response to the Rhesus-D antigen in males. Wojtulewicz-Kurkus et al (1981) reported that among a group of individuals who were deliberately immunized against Rhesus-D. all of the DRw6 positive ones belong to the responder group.…”
